Martin Guitar Charitable Foundation (EIN: 31-1483218)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2018 IRS Form 990 filing, Martin Guitar Charitable Foundation,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 4 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$7,500. The highest compensated employee at Martin Guitar Charitable Foundation is John A Messer with fiscal year 2018 compensation of $7,500.
